Electrical Engineer

Be part of the UK’s most thrilling destination! As an Electrical Engineer, you’ll ensure the safety, reliability, and efficiency of our world-class rides and infrastructure by delivering expert planned and reactive maintenance.

Key Responsibilities Include

  • Performing planned and reactive maintenance on electrical systems for rides, attractions, and facilities.
  • Fault-finding and troubleshooting complex control systems, including PLCs and AC/DC drives.
  • Reading and working from electrical schematics for maintenance and upgrades.
  • Ensuring safe operation of ride control systems.
  • Supporting continuous improvement of electrical systems.

We Are Seeking

  • Accredited electrical engineering qualifications (degree, diploma, or Level 3 certificate) plus on-the-job training such as an apprenticeship, military training, or accredited engineering scheme.
  • Proven experience in maintenance, ideally in fast-paced industrial or FMCG environments.
  • Skilled in fault diagnostics on PLC systems, AC/DC drives, and industrial networks.
  • Familiar with electrical schematics and system maintenance.
